nginx 老php项目和java的并存

分三步,一,开启反向代理,二,设置虚拟主机,三,dns解析至虚拟主机。

 

在 nginx的conf中

 在最后 加入


include /alidata/server/nginx/conf/vhosts/*.conf;


upstream query{ server 127.0.0.1:8080; ip_hash; }

在vhosts的目录中,加入query.conf

server {
       listen       80; 
       server_name  query.xxxxx.com;
location /{
proxy_pass http://query;
}    
      access_log  /alidata/log/nginx/access/default.log;
  }

然后在阿里云的dns解析中,设置 query.xxxxxxx.com 的解析,指向本网站,即可。

这时候,nohup java -jar xxx.jar & 开启java的spring项目,即可实现多站点。

 

posted @ 2021-11-16 15:18  琴声清幽  阅读(164)  评论(0编辑  收藏  举报